Primary Responsibilities
- Deliver engaging, student-centered instruction in a variety of Business Information Technology courses, with a focus on web development, AI tools for business applications, and social and digital media.
- Teach and develop curriculum related to Business Information Technology.
- Collaborate with faculty and industry partners to ensure curriculum remains aligned with workforce needs and emerging technologies.
- Develop and update course syllabi, assignments, and assessments in alignment with department goals and current industry standards.
- Engage in outreach, recruitment, and enrollment events and activities.
- Participate in department meetings, curriculum development, and college-wide initiatives.
- Stay current with emerging technologies and developments related to Business Information Technology.
- Engage in professional development activities to enhance teaching skills and remain knowledgeable in areas of expertise.
Requirements
- Master's degree in an appropriate field with either three (3) years of teaching experience or an appropriate combination of teaching, relevant work experience, and scholarly activity.
- Additional coursework in an appropriate field is desirable.
- Must be eligible to work in the United States without a visa sponsorship.
Additional Information
The annual minimum salary for Assistant Professor is $58,276. The salary will increase to $59,995 on September 1, 2026. Salary offer will be based on the candidate's qualifications and experience.
